A salaryman and a yakuza go to a remote Chinese village to find a jade mine. There they encounter a schoolteacher and a strange bird cult.

The Bird People in China (中国の鳥人, Chūgoku no chōjin) is a 1998 Japanese comedy-drama film directed by Takashi Miike from a screenplay by his frequent collaborator Masa Nakamura. The film is considerably more mellow in tone compared to some of the director's more famous works.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
